Transaction ae6fc773f587ee79e2da2aa514bf9524b013d3dc3e4b879940c34e50d20fbaea

37 Input
2 Outputs
  • ae6fc773f587ee79e2da2aa514bf9524b013d3dc3e4b879940c34e50d20fbaea:0
  • value  1928954006
    address  3BMEXvuVJsD5eMaFV4kJ23CPkiHPHVFHyB
  • ae6fc773f587ee79e2da2aa514bf9524b013d3dc3e4b879940c34e50d20fbaea:1
  • value  2798993866
    address  3BMEX3e9xUpVLB65oCJAn74AZrASE1wQDC